/ домой \ | \ темы / |
27/02/2010 02:13 nexterr: |
Добрый день! Возможно ли сделать автоматически редирект с HTTP на HTTPS? Например пользователь вводит в браузере Link temporary removed (или просто moysait.com). А открывалось бы как httpS://moysait.com? т.е. через 443 порт. И что бы не было доступа к элементам сайта через 80 порт. Сертификаты поставил, все работает, через начальную страничку Link temporary removed содержащую обычный редирект (типа <META HTTP-EQUIV=REFRESH CONTENT="0; URL=httpS://moysait.com/index.html">) Но доступ по 80 порту остается (например Link temporary removed Другую программу ставить не хочу. Эта очень хорошая. Спасибо. |
27/02/2010 02:17 nexterr: |
---Link temporary removed ------- Например пользователь вводит в браузере h.t.t.p:/./moysait.com (или просто moysait.com). А открывалось бы как h.t.t.p.S:/./moysait.com? т.е. через 443 порт. И что бы не было доступа к элементам сайта через 80 порт. Сертификаты поставил, все работает, через начальную страничку h.t.t.p:/./indexSEC.html содержащую обычный редирект (типа <META HTTP-EQUIV=REFRESH CONTENT="0; URL=h.t.t.p.S:/./moysait.com/index.html">) Но доступ по 80 порту остается (например h.t.t.p:/./moysait.com/foto.html Другую программу ставить не хочу. Эта очень хорошая. Спасибо. |
22/03/2010 13:51 Max: |
Можно сделать через SSI, добавив в заголовке дерективу <!--#if expr="$SERVER_PORT!=443" --> <META HTTP-EQUIV=REFRESH CONTENT="0; URL=.. --> ... </head> <!--#else --> ... </head> .. контент видный только через https.. <!--#endif --> |